Transaction 563f6fc5397d4991f636bdc603baa3088bb5c34680abfd233d108c1079f2dc6d

1 Input
2 Outputs
  • 563f6fc5397d4991f636bdc603baa3088bb5c34680abfd233d108c1079f2dc6d:0
  • value  26710823
    address  3EZ6rensXwiN3nNmwLVcRToEDJNqN3RJku
  • 563f6fc5397d4991f636bdc603baa3088bb5c34680abfd233d108c1079f2dc6d:1
  • value  421000
    address  3DdqXzGVcUuJYkY55rRXu9UBNCvwZa7FFr